“Novocaine” (2025) is a thrilling action comedy directed by Dan Berk and Robert Olsen, starring Jack Quaid as Nathan Caine, a mild-mannered bank employee in San Diego who suffers from congenital insensitivity to pain with anhidrosis, a rare condition that renders him incapable of feeling physical pain. Nathan’s condition makes his life uniquely challenging, impacting his relationships and his budding romance with co-worker Sherry Margrave, played by Amber Midthunder. On Christmas Eve, chaos ensues when a gang of robbers disguised as Santa Claus, led by Simon Greenly, storms the bank, killing Nathan’s boss and taking Sherry hostage. Fueled by love and desperation, Nathan embarks on a high-stakes mission to rescue her, cleverly using his rare condition as a surprising advantage against the violent robbers. The film showcases intense confrontations, dangerous traps, and physical challenges as Nathan takes on the gang while uncovering secrets behind their sinister operation. Packed with dark humor, high-octane action, and emotional moments, the story explores themes of resilience, sacrifice, and the strength of the human spirit. With Jack Quaid’s standout performance and a mix of suspense and wit, “Novocaine” (2025) promises an engaging and unforgettable cinematic experience, blending heart-pounding excitement with a unique and compelling narrative. “A Different Man” (2024) is an American dark comedy psychological thriller film. The film follows Edward Lemuel, a socially awkward struggling actor with neurofibromatosis, a disfiguring facial condition. Desperate for a new start, Edward undergoes an experimental procedure to change his appearance. After the successful surgery, he assumes a new identity as Guy Moratz and claims that Edward has killed himself. Now living as Guy, he becomes a wealthy real estate agent. However, his past and present collide when he discovers that his neighbor, Ingrid, is producing an off-Broadway play based on Edward’s life. Using an old mask of his original face, he auditions and is cast in the lead role. As rehearsals progress, Edward’s mental state deteriorates, and he becomes obsessed with the confident and charismatic Oswald, who has neurofibromatosis. With a talented cast including Sebastian Stan as Edward, Renate Reinsve as Ingrid, and Adam Pearson as Oswald, “A Different Man” tackles themes of identity, transformation, and the societal perception of physical appearance. The film captures the struggles of living with a visible disability and the lengths one might go to escape their past. The movie’s dark humor and psychological depth provide a gripping narrative that explores the complexities of self-perception and societal acceptance. (more…)

“Hallow Road” (2025) is a chilling psychological thriller directed by Babak Anvari that transforms a late-night family crisis into a claustrophobic descent into dread. The story begins at 2 a.m. when paramedic Maddie and her husband Frank are jolted awake by a panicked phone call from their daughter Alice, who confesses to hitting a girl with Frank’s car after fleeing a heated argument. As Maddie uses her training to guide Alice through CPR, the situation spirals — Alice admits she’s been high on MDMA, never called an ambulance, and is pregnant, a revelation tied to the family’s earlier fight. During the frantic drive to Hallow Road, buried secrets surface: Maddie’s guilt over a fatal misdiagnosis, Frank’s desperation to protect his daughter, and the emotional fractures that have long haunted them. Alice’s terror intensifies when she claims the girl’s face is changing and another car arrives — driven by a mysterious woman who offers help but quickly reveals sinister intentions. “Hallow Road” (2025) blends family drama with folk-horror elements, exploring guilt, grief, and the monstrous lengths parents will go to protect — or control — their children.
